Proposition 45, a citizen-initiated statute on California's November 3, 2026 ballot, would amend the California Environmental Quality Act to impose deadlines on environmental reviews for designated essential projects including most housing, transportation, water, health, and clean energy developments, while narrowing requirements to evaluate project alternatives and expediting related court proceedings. The measure qualified in June 2026 and has drawn support from business and building industry groups focused on permitting delays amid housing shortages and infrastructure needs. A July 2026 PPIC poll indicated 73% backing across parties, aligning with recent legislative CEQA streamlining efforts. Environmental organizations and some labor groups oppose the changes over reduced public input and litigation options.
